Q: Is 12,001,042 a Prime Number?
A: No, 12,001,042 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 12001042 can be evenly divided by 1 2 43 86 139,547 279,094 6,000,521 and 12,001,042, with no remainder.
Since 12,001,042 cannot be divided by just 1 and 12,001,042, it is not a prime number.
